# Session Handling — Bannerly Consent Rollout

Hey plugin folks: once the Bannerly consent banner ships, your plugin won't get a session cookie until the visitor accepts. Poll the consent-state endpoint instead of assuming a session exists. During the rollout window, that endpoint runs on staging and authenticates with the bearer token below.

session JWT of hagug-fajog = eyJhbGciOiJIUzI1NiIsInR5cCI6IkpXVCJ9.eyJzdWIiOiIRHym78sWOIIn0.PU6oajOZ6Fno

MEMO — Board Distribution Only

Re: Gross-Margin Review, H2

Margin slipped 210 bps, driven by Tarnwell input costs and discounting on the Ardent line. Mitigations: supplier renegotiation, SKU rationalization, price floor enforcement from next quarter. Full workings in the appendix.

One factor behind the mitigation timeline is commercially sensitive and is set out below.

board note of yagug-taweg: Only 34 of the 546 pilot accounts renewed Norael, so a churn review is set for April 24. Zorvanox Freight is in early talks to buy Oliwynox Works for about $200.7 million.

Config hot-reloading in the Branwell stack is handled by the confpulse sidecar. It watches the rendered config volume and signals the app on change; no restart required. When reviewing PRs, verify that new config keys are registered in the reload manifest, otherwise changes silently require a redeploy. Reload events are audited through the Hollis telemetry service, and the sidecar must authenticate to it. For local verification, the sidecar reads the internal service key given below.

API key for bageg-kajef: vxb2-ss

Meeting Notes — Prop Logistics, Lantern & Ash Tour

Attendees reviewed the move of the hero props — the clockwork throne and the mirrored arch — from the Fennick workshop to the Calder Theatre. Agreed: padded road cases, tail-lift vehicle, and a two-person load crew. The props manager will meet the truck at the stage door and verify the inventory sheet item by item. For the dispatch desk: the confidential courier hand-over instruction follows directly below.

courier memo of yajof-yawep: the ulaix silath courier leaves the casax ledger at gate 3093 under passcode 598820